5 channel wiring suggestions

I have 2 timpano super tweeters, 2 components in front door, factory speakers in rear door, and two 10" dvc subs. They will be powered by a Rockville db55 2000 watt 5 channel amp.

### Wiring
1. Power Supply: Ensure your Rockville amp receives adequate power. Use a good quality power wire, ideally 4-gauge or larger, depending on the total wattage and distance from the battery. Don't forget the ground connection; it should be as short as possible, with a similar gauge wire.

2. Speaker Connection:
- Tweeters: Connect your timpano super tweeters in parallel with your component speakers in the front doors. They will need a proper crossover or a high-pass filter installed to prevent playing lower frequencies which can damage them.
- Front Speakers: Your components will usually consist of a woofer and a tweeter. Make sure to follow the manufacturer's instructions on their specific wiring configuration.
- Rear Speakers: If you're using factory speakers, ensure that they can handle the output or consider upgrading if they’re insufficient for clarity and volume.
- Subwoofers: For the two 10" DVC (dual voice coil) subs, if they are 4 Ohm, you can wire them in parallel for a 2 Ohm load to your amp, maximizing the power output. Ensure your amp is rated for 2 Ohm loads to avoid overheating.

3. Crossover Settings: Set the amp's crossover settings based on your speakers’ capabilities:
- For the super tweeters, a high cutoff frequency (around 5kHz or higher).
- For the components, ensure the mid-bass is handled properly.
- For your subs, set a low-pass filter (around 80-100Hz).

### Tuning
1. Gain Settings: Adjust the gain settings on your amp to ensure that the speakers are not clipping. Start low and gradually increase until the desired volume is reached without distortion.

2. Equalization: Use a good equalizer if possible. Adjust the frequencies to avoid muddiness from the components and clear highs from the tweeters.

### Testing
1. Sound Check: Play various genres of music to test the overall sound, ensuring all speakers are working correctly. Check for clarity in the highs and depth in the lows.

2. Phase Issues: Make sure all speakers are in phase. Check the polarity (+ and - connections). Incorrectly wired speakers can cause sound cancellation that reduces audio quality.
